Method and computer program product for synchronizing, displaying, and providing access to data collected from various media
First Claim
1. A method for processing and displaying data from a plurality of media used during a session, comprising:
- obtaining handwriting data using an electronic writing instrument, wherein the handwriting data comprises a handwriting time-stamp recorded during the session;
recording video data, wherein the video data comprises a video time-stamp recorded during the session;
synchronizing the video data and the handwriting data;
displaying in a single screen the video data, a timeline of the video data, and handwriting data, the timeline of the video data being indexed according to discrete periods of time;
initiating a program on a computing device;
selecting faculties to be developed;
printing at least one form comprising a list of tasks designed to develop at least one selected faculty, and a unique pattern representative of the vertical and horizontal coordinates of the paper;
performing separate exercises of each task during the session;
writing a result for each exercise on the form using the electronic writing instrument; and
recording video data comprising recording video of a subject performing each task;
wherein displaying the timeline of the video data comprises displaying a discrete segment on the timeline representative of the video data of the subject performing a discrete task.
1 Assignment
0 Petitions
Accused Products
Abstract
A method and computer program product for synchronizing, displaying and providing access to data collected from various media. The method for processing and displaying data from a plurality of media comprises obtaining handwriting data using an electronic writing instrument, recording video data, synchronizing the video data and the handwriting data, and displaying in a single screen the video data, a timeline of the video data, and handwriting data, the timeline indexed according to discrete periods of time. The computer program product comprises instructions for recording time-stamped video and audio data, obtaining time-stamped handwriting data entries from an electronic writing instrument, synchronizing and indexing the video and audio data with the handwriting data, and displaying in a single screen, a first region comprising the handwriting data, a second region comprising the video and audio data, and a third region comprising a timeline of the video and audio data.
43 Citations
18 Claims
-
1. A method for processing and displaying data from a plurality of media used during a session, comprising:
-
obtaining handwriting data using an electronic writing instrument, wherein the handwriting data comprises a handwriting time-stamp recorded during the session; recording video data, wherein the video data comprises a video time-stamp recorded during the session; synchronizing the video data and the handwriting data; displaying in a single screen the video data, a timeline of the video data, and handwriting data, the timeline of the video data being indexed according to discrete periods of time; initiating a program on a computing device; selecting faculties to be developed; printing at least one form comprising a list of tasks designed to develop at least one selected faculty, and a unique pattern representative of the vertical and horizontal coordinates of the paper; performing separate exercises of each task during the session; writing a result for each exercise on the form using the electronic writing instrument; and recording video data comprising recording video of a subject performing each task; wherein displaying the timeline of the video data comprises displaying a discrete segment on the timeline representative of the video data of the subject performing a discrete task.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A non-transitory computer readable medium having computer readable instructions stored thereon for execution by a processor to perform a method for synchronizing, displaying, and providing access to data collected from various media used during a session comprising:
-
recording time-stamped video and audio data; obtaining time-stamped handwriting data entries from an electronic writing instrument, wherein the handwriting data comprises a handwriting time-stamp recorded during the session; synchronizing and indexing the video and audio data with the handwriting data; displaying in a single screen, a first region comprising the handwriting data, a second region comprising the video and audio data, and a third region comprising a first timeline of the video and audio data; simultaneously displaying video for a separate session; and simultaneously displaying in a third region at least two timelines, including the first timeline, each representative of video data recorded during the separate sessions.
-
-
10. A non-transitory computer readable medium having computer readable instructions stored thereon for execution by a processor to perform a method for synchronizing, displaying, and providing access to data collected from various media used during a session comprising:
-
recording time-stamped video and audio data; obtaining time-stamped handwriting data entries from an electronic writing instrument, wherein the handwriting data comprises a handwriting time-stamp recorded during the session; synchronizing and indexing the video and audio data with the handwriting data; displaying in a single screen, a first region comprising the handwriting data, a second region comprising the video and audio data, and a third region comprising a timeline of the video and audio data; displaying a selectable list of faculties to be developed during a session; and printing on a sheet of paper at least one form comprising a list of tasks designed to develop at least one selected faculty, and a unique pattern representative of the vertical and horizontal coordinates of the paper.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
Specification